摘要
A novel fluorescent turn-on probe (compound 1) for bisulfite based on 7-nitrobenz-2-oxa-1,3-diazole (NBD) chromophore has been developed. Its sensing behavior toward various anions was investigated by absorption and fluorescence techniques. This probe shows a selective, turn-on fluorescent response and ratiometric colorimetric response toward bisulfite in aqueous acetonitrile solutions. The possible recognition mechanism of probe 1toward bisulfite was illustrated by MS spectra analysis and DFT calculations Probe 1 was used to determine bisulfite in real-life samples with good recoveries.
